Abstract

Spanish bunch groundnut cultivars (TMV 2, J 11, DH 3-30 and Jyoti) regulate vegetative growth under moisture stress and exhibit higher rates of leaf area expansion and biomass production upon alleviation of stress. They however, show continued loss of ground cover and biomass production when stressed beyond early pod development phase. No significant variability was observed amongst the four cultivars in the above features. Results indicate that soil moisture stress during the vegetative, flowering, pegging and early pod development caused no significant losses in yields. On the other hand plants with adequate water supply in the above phases that were exposed to stress in their late pod development and pod maturation periods showed significant reduction of yields.
